WebForced distribution is a method of employee performance appraisal that many companies use. We also call it the forced distribution method, stacked ranking, or bell-curve rating. It is a rating system that employers … WebForced comparisons evaluate an employee's performance by comparing it to other employees' performance. In group order ranking, employees are compared based on a particular classification. For example, marketing evaluators can classify marketers into the top one-fifth individuals with highest generated leads to compare their performance.

WebA rating scale is one of the most common measures of employee performance or achievement. These scales are simple to roll out, provide a thorough assessment and paint a clear picture of which employees are thriving and which ones need help. There is no one-size-fits-all answer when picking the “best” rating scale for your business.
